Guide complet sur les meilleures techniques d’ingénierie des invites

L’ingénierie des invites est cruciale pour obtenir des résultats optimaux avec l’IA générative, en s’assurant que les interactions sont productives, efficaces et alignées sur les résultats souhaités. Ce guide explorera les meilleures pratiques, techniques et applications concrètes pour vous aider à exploiter tout le potentiel de l’IA dans vos projets.

Introduction

L’IA générative englobe un large éventail de tâches d’apprentissage automatique, de la génération de texte et de la classification d’images à la reconnaissance vocale, entre autres. Une ingénierie des requêtes efficace est essentielle pour guider l’IA vers la production de résultats de haute qualité répondant à des exigences spécifiques. Ce guide couvrira les pratiques essentielles et fournira des exemples pratiques pour différents types d’applications d’IA générative.

Bonnes pratiques en ingénierie des requêtes

Requêtes claires et spécifiques

L’une des meilleures pratiques les plus fondamentales consiste à s’assurer que vos invites sont claires et précises [1]. Des instructions vagues ou ambiguës peuvent conduire à des réponses peu claires ou non pertinentes de la part de l’IA. Par exemple, au lieu de demander « Pouvez-vous écrire un article sur l’IA ? », précisez le type d’article (par exemple, un article de recherche sur l’éthique de l’IA) et ajoutez des détails supplémentaires comme le public cible.

Fournir des exemples pertinents

L’ajout d’exemples pertinents dans vos invites peut améliorer considérablement la compréhension de l’IA [2]. Cela est particulièrement utile pour les tâches qui nécessitent des informations contextuelles ou un contenu spécifique. Par exemple, si vous demandez à une IA de générer un slogan marketing pour un produit écologique, fournissez un contexte tel que « Le slogan doit mettre en avant la durabilité et l’innovation ».

Donner à l’IA un personnage ou un cadre de référence

Fournir un personnage ou un cadre de référence peut aider à produire des réponses plus riches en contexte [3]. Cela est particulièrement utile dans les tâches de création de contenu. Par exemple, si vous écrivez une histoire fictive, donnez à l’IA des informations sur le cadre (par exemple, un monde post-apocalyptique) et les personnages clés pour maintenir la cohérence tout au long de l’histoire.

Se concentrer sur des instructions positives

L’utilisation d’instructions positives peut guider l’IA vers des résultats plus créatifs et pertinents [4]. Par exemple, au lieu de demander « Qu’est-ce qui ne fonctionne pas dans ce produit ? », demandez « Comment pouvons-nous améliorer ce produit ? ».

Spécifier les résultats souhaités

Spécifier clairement ce que vous voulez que l’IA produise peut aider à garantir des résultats cohérents qui répondent à vos besoins [5]. Ceci est particulièrement important pour les tâches nécessitant des formats ou des styles spécifiques. Par exemple, si vous avez besoin d’une lettre officielle, précisez que le ton doit être professionnel et utilisez un format approprié.

Techniques itératives

Expérimentation

Une approche expérimentale consistant à tester différentes invites et à les affiner peut conduire à de meilleurs résultats au fil du temps [6]. L’ajustement continu de vos invites en fonction des résultats initiaux peut améliorer considérablement la qualité du contenu généré par l’IA. Par exemple, si vous générez des extraits de code pour un langage de programmation spécifique, essayez d’utiliser différentes variables ou fonctions dans vos invites.

Considérations éthiques

Comprendre les limites de l’IA

Il est essentiel de comprendre les limites de l’IA, telles que les coupures de données et les biais potentiels [7]. Cela permet de garantir que les réponses restent éthiques et précises. Par exemple, lorsque vous travaillez avec des données sensibles, assurez-vous que l’IA n’accède pas à des informations obsolètes ou biaisées.

Exemples pratiques de techniques d’ingénierie des invites

Génération de texte

Une invite pour la génération de texte pourrait être : « Rédigez une étude de cas détaillée sur l’impact de l’intelligence artificielle dans le domaine de la santé, en mettant l’accent sur les progrès en matière de diagnostic. » Cela inclut la spécification du type de contenu (une étude de cas) et du contexte (la santé).

Classification d’images

Pour les tâches de classification d’images, vous pourriez demander : « Identifiez et étiquetez tous les panneaux solaires dans cet ensemble d’images. Mettez en évidence leur emplacement sur les toits ou dans les champs. » Cet exemple spécifie la tâche (classification d’images), l’objet spécifique à identifier (panneaux solaires) et le contexte (emplacements).

Reconnaissance vocale

En matière de reconnaissance vocale, une invite pourrait être : « Transcrire et traduire en espagnol l’épisode de podcast suivant, en veillant à ce qu’il restitue les nuances de l’accent de l’orateur. » Cela inclut la spécification de la tâche (transcription et traduction) et des détails supplémentaires (reproduction des nuances d’accents).

Outils recommandés

L’utilisation d’outils spécifiques peut améliorer votre processus d’ingénierie des invites. Hugging Face [8] propose un large éventail de tâches et de modèles d’apprentissage automatique adaptés à diverses applications d’IA générative, notamment la génération de texte et la reconnaissance vocale.

Conclusion

L’ingénierie rapide est essentielle pour maximiser l’utilité et la précision de l’IA générative. En adhérant aux meilleures pratiques telles que la clarté, la spécificité et les instructions positives, vous pouvez guider l’IA vers la production de résultats de haute qualité qui répondent à vos besoins. L’expérimentation continue et la compréhension des limites de l’IA vous aideront à obtenir des résultats optimaux dans diverses tâches d’IA.